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Plumpton to Malvern Link start from as little as £19.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Plumpton to Malvern Link start from £79.80 one way, or £88.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Plumpton to Malvern Link are available for £73.00 one way, or £146.00 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Plumpton Station

Though Plumpton station is modest in size, it doesn't skimp on the essentials. The ticket office is open on weekdays from 05:55 to 10:30, allowing plenty of time for morning travels. For those purchasing or collecting tickets online, there are convenient ticket machines available. It's reassuring to know that these machines are equipped for accessibility, providing service to those with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While Plumpton station doesn't have an extensive array of shops or eateries, it offers shops for basic needs and CCTVs to ensure security.

Accessibility is considered with some step-free access options: Platform 2, heading towards Lewes, and Platform 1, traveling towards London, are reachable, though the path includes short steep ramps. For assistance in maneuvering between train and platform, ramps are operated by station staff. An induction loop is available for those with hearing difficulties, though it’s important to note the absence of accessible toilets and waiting rooms at the station.

Parking is straightforward with 13 free spaces, including one designated for accessible parking. Bicycle storage is also provided with space for 28 bikes, although riders should be aware that there's no shelter for the bikes.

Facilities and Amenities at Malvern Link

Malvern Link station may not be the largest, but it caters well to travelers with essential services. The ticket office is open during select hours throughout the week, with ticket machines available for quicker transactions. Sadly, there are no accessible ticket machines or smartcard validators, but an induction loop is in place to assist passengers with hearing aids.

If you require help and support, station staff are available for assistance during morning hours most days, and there's a customer service point if you need additional guidance. While the station lacks luggage storage, toilets, and refreshment facilities, there are waiting areas with seating, ensuring a comfortable experience while waiting for your train.

The station is accredited by the Secure Station Scheme, providing peace of mind for travelers concerned about safety. Although wheelchairs are not available, there is step-free access to platforms, albeit with some long or steep ramps. The station's CCTV and customer help points further ensure a secure environment.

Popular Routes from Malvern Link

For a small station, Malvern Link offers a surprising variety of routes, making it a strategic starting point for exploring different parts of the UK. You can catch trains to nearby Great Malvern and Worcester Foregate Street, as well as more distant destinations like Birmingham New Street and London Paddington.
